Job summary
The Dispatcher coordinates daily operations by communicating with guides, drivers, and guest services to ensure all adventures run on schedule. They also manage logistics such as vehicle key distribution, staff coordination, and emergency response protocols.

What You Bring to the Table * A love for adventure * Ability to work 4x 10 hour shifts * Experience and working knowledge of The Adventure Group’s activities and departmental interdependencies * Strong understanding The Adventure Group’s activities, flow of operations, resource needs, focus on safety, guest service expectations and guest service needs and challenges * Strong organization skills and ability to multi-task. * High level of attention to detail and accuracy * Proven ability to build and maintain strong working relationships and strong communication skills. * Able to work early mornings, evenings and/or weekends * Proven ability to remain calm under pressure * First aid certification an asset Your Days Will Look Like * Kickstart the Day: Open the base area and get everything set for the day's action-packed adventures. * The Voice of Coordination: You’ll be the go-to for all communications between guides, drivers, and the base. You’ll keep the radio and phone close to make sure nothing slips through the cracks! * Time Keeper Extraordinaire: Ensure the shuttle drivers stay on track and that everything is running on time. * The Info Hub: Stay up-to-date on space availability, guest numbers, and pickup locations to keep the day running smoothly. * In Charge in a Crisis: Handle any emergencies with calm and confidence, following protocols to ensure guest and staff safety. * Teamwork at its Best: Assist managers with organizing staff, coordinating tasks, and keeping operations moving smoothly. * Real-Time Updates: Stay on top of last-minute changes, and communicate them immediately to the team to keep everything flowing. * The Keeper of Keys: Oversee vehicle and building key distribution, ensuring everything is signed out and in properly. * Closing Down with Care: Help wrap up the day with final tasks like staff check-ins, tour updates for the next day, and locking up the site. * Other Fun Stuff: We like to keep things interesting, so you’ll pitch in on other duties as needed.
